Il a été primé
Fashion Plate
1914 (published)
1914 (published)
Artist/Maker | |
Place of origin |
A woman with green hair and a pale green evening dress with wrapped hobble skirt and pleated overtunic, her arms encased in draped straps, bending over to pat a borzoi dog on the head. Behind them, a smal table with a rose in a vase, and a candle sconce with three shaded candles before a round wall mirror.
